WebSep 6, 2024 · The nets intercepted the larvae as they made their harrowing trip from the open ocean where they hatched, to the reef where they would settle down and live. Suca and colleagues are there to understand how they find their way home. The larvae travel almost blind, swimming overnight through dark waters, so they must rely on other senses. WebThe pilot fish is a small marine species that can be found in tropical and warm temperate waters around the world. They are often found swimming alongside larger marine animals, such as sharks and rays, and are known for their unique symbiotic relationship with these creatures.
